MMM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

2,267 of the 6,341 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in 3M (MMM)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$55.8B — down 18% from $68.1B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 207 funds closed out of MMM and 152 opened new positions — a net loss of 55 holders — while 932 trimmed existing stakes and 895 added.

The largest buyer was State Street, adding an estimated $256M. The largest seller was Vanguard Group, cutting an estimated $468M.
